The altering form of steel
“Invariably, we’re responding to architects who need to obtain a sure look with steel,” says Graham Gedge, affiliate director at design and structure agency Arup. “The massive attraction is that it’s extremely sturdy, leading to low long-term upkeep prices. It additionally has nice flexibility, permitting uncommon shapes.”

Probably the most audacious of those has arguably been achieved by celebrated Canadian-American architect Frank Gehry. His buildings, with their swirling advanced varieties, ambitiously rejoice the design prospects of steel—probably the most influential of those being Guggenheim Museum Bilbao, in-built 1997. Sheathed in 42,875 panels of dazzling titanium, which bend and ripple like material folds on a sculpture, it’s an express demonstration of artwork influencing structure.

Safety from the weather
However steel isn’t just reserved for skyscrapers and high-profile museums. Architects have fallen in love with the fabric’s qualities, using Cor-ten (weathered) metal, copper, aluminum, and zinc in personal residences.

Copper can be utilized not just for its distinctive aesthetic qualities, but in addition as a result of it weathers nicely in salty areas, and over time, the fabric will develop a beautiful inexperienced patina. One architect who appreciates copper is Washington, DC-based Robert M Gurney. A folded copper roof and wall was used for his Buisson Residence in Virginia. Gurney specified copper for the constructing, which is located on a grass-topped hill with unspoiled views of Lake Anna, as a result of it’s sturdy, timeless, and enhances different supplies.

Faulkner provides that the one draw back of Cor-ten is that it doesn’t carry out nicely close to the ocean. Zinc, stainless-steel, copper, and bronze are extra immune to corrosion and are due to this fact higher suited to salty environments. Cor-ten is sweet in a steady, much less humid local weather, offering it’s put in accurately and nicely ventilated.
